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Bishop Foley). They never let the Cabrini Monarchs get on the board and left with an 18-0 victory on Thursday. The Ventures have beaten the Monarchs the last seven times they've met, but they better watch out: this was the closest the Monarchs has come to flipping the script.
Emma Behnke was a major factor no matter where she played. She looked comfortable on the mound, tossing two inn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it. Behnke was also stellar in the batter's box, going a perfect 2-for-2 with three runs, one stolen base, and one RBI. Those three runs gave her a new career-high.
In other batting news, Abbey Jones was incredible, going a perfect 3-for-3 with three stolen bases, four RBI, and two runs. She has been hot recently, having posted at least one stolen base the last three times she's played. Another player making a difference was Leah Rovner, who went 2-for-3 with four RBI and one triple.
Bishop Foley always had someone on base and finished the game having posted an OBP of .839. That's the best OBP they've posted all season.
Bishop Foley's win bumped their record up to 8-10. As for Cabrini,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 6-16.
